Post Job Free
Sign in

Selenium Engineer

Location:
Burke, VA
Posted:
May 08, 2020

Contact this candidate

Resume:

Uson Zhusupakhun uulu

Address: FAIRFAX, VA *****

Mobile: 872-***-****

Email: ********@*****.***

SUMMARY

Front-end Developer with knowledge of design, build and maintain efficient, useable, and reliable e-commerce site

SKILL HIGHLIGHTS

Ø Extensive experience in Agile Methodologies, Scrum stories and Sprints Ø Deep knowledge of HTML and HTML5

Ø Comfortable using CSS, Sass

Ø Fluent in JavaScript and ES6

Ø Hands on experience in React, Redux, Saga

Ø Used HTML, CSS, JavaScript, jQuery for creating UI application Ø Created e-commerce application using React, Redux and worked on different components

Ø Developed and maintained critical components of e-commerce website, including cart- item, homepage, sign-in and sign up, checkout pages Ø Ability to prioritize work in a fast-paced Agile environment Ø Built single-page application with Vanilla JS

Ø Strive to write elegant, adaptable code

Ø Participated in product development in all stages including, planning, design, testing, implementation

Ø Designed reusable user interface components by writing React and JavaScript ES6 scripts

Ø Managed application state using Redux

Ø Boosted code coverage by writing unit tests in Jest Ø Distinguished communication skills

Ø Experience with relational database

Ø Quick integration into new environment

Ø Knowledge in Python language

Ø Proven experience with at least 6 years of hands-on coding in Java TECHNICAL KNOWLEDGE AND EDUCATION

Automation Tool Selenium WebDriver, Selenium Grid

Languages JavaScript, ES6, GraphQL, Java, Python, JavaScript, HTML, HTML5, CSS, Sass, XML, SQL, JSON

Tools Chrome Developer tools, Npm, Yarn, TestNG, Junit, Cucumber, Maven, Git, Jira, PyTest, Postman, Swagger,

API RESTful Webservices

Framework React, Bootstrap

Database Oracle SQL, MySQL, PostgreSQL

Libraries Redux, Saga, jQuery,

IDE Eclipse, PyCharm, IntelliJ, Visual Studio, SQL Developer, pgAdmin

Methodologies Agile-Scrum, Waterfall

Operating System Windows, Mac

Client; Ondeck, Arlington Virginia

Title: SDET

Duration: April 2019 – Present

• Maintained framework to execute Automation scripts

• Support and fixed daily regression fallers

• Write clear test strategy for the new features of the application

• Responsible for writing and updating test plan, test cases on confluence page

• Created QA ticket for the automation and wrote API code structure to automate new API end points

• Executed End-to-End Testing to make sure application data flow and system is working as expected

• Wrote Python test scripts for UI, API and Database testing

• Designed and developed software and processes to test, verify and validate new functionality of the application

• Was active participant in the solution and management of requirements

• Used Postman and Swagger to test Application API end points manually and automated them using Python

• Provided accrued time estimates so work can be planned, and team can meet deadline.

• Identified applications bugs and issues by checking log files

• Maintained regressions via logs and determined problems

• Tested Salesforce platform Opportunity, Document and created Salesforce test strategy and test approach documents.

• Understand Salesforce configuration and technical/functional capabilities

• Executed and wrote unit, functional, End-to-End Testing Client; Staples, Framingham MA.

Title: SDET

Duration: June 2018 – April

• Maintained Sigma Framework to execute Automation scripts

• Improved communication skills of local and offshore engineers of the team

• Organized team work during the release and Smoke test

• Developed scripts alone with Selenium WebDriver to achieve expected result

• During the QA meeting discussed with team how to improve testing approach for the new feature and modules of the application

• Worked very close with Business Analysts and Project Manager to improve quality of the product

• Worked very close with dev and product team members to achieve QA goal

• Developed Page Object Model with TestNG and Maven

• Provided training for new automation engineer about workflow of the Sigma Framework

• Wrote reusable JAVA code to maintain Sigma Framework

• Worked with Business Analysts to simplify the user stories and acceptance criteria

• Actively attended all the Agile ceremonies like Scrum meeting, Grooming meeting, QA meeting, Sprint meeting

• Developed and implemented a complex test automation scripts for delivering the high- quality product in JAVA-Selenium based environment.

• Used Selenium WebDriver to execute scripts

• Completed manual testing for negative and positive scenario

• Regression testing by automation using Selenium WebDriver & JAVA

• Coordinated the maintenance of multiple test environments to support parallel test efforts.

• Self-starter, willing and able to quickly learn new applications and technologies

• Worked with the product team and other development teams to understand how new features should tested

• Created and executed automated software test plans, cases and scripts to uncover, identify and document software problems and their causes

• Documented software defects using bug tracking system and reported defects involving program functionality, output, online screen and content to software developer

• Delivered thorough QA testing reports that determined product quality and release readiness

• Helped product owner with UAT test cases, test data Client: BCBS, Washington DC

Title: Automation Engineer in Test

Duration: November 2017 – June 2018

• Performed and executed Regression testing for new builds and modification in the

• application using Selenium WebDriver with JAVA language.

• Performed functional testing, user interface, cross browser compatibility testing for

• web application.

• Implemented TestNG framework based on Page Object Model using WebDriver, Maven

• technologies and JAVA.

• Created Cucumber based framework (BDD) using Selenium and JAVA programming

• language.

• Retrieved the data from Database using SQL queries.

• Created test cases, TestNG suites and used Selenium WebDriver to automate test

• scripts for constantly repetitive test cases.

• Developed Automation scripts, reviewed and executed regressions using Selenium

• WebDriver.

• Involved in UI Cross Browser Automation testing using Selenium GRID.

• Executed manual testing for REST API using Postman.

• Implemented automated test with REST Assured library for REST API.

• Used JIRA for issues, bugs, defect tracking, writing suggestion, writing and executing

• tests.

• Used Jenkins as Continuous Integration tool to execute on a daily basis test.

• Maintained the Selenium & JAVA automation scripts and resources in source control

• like Git over the time for improvements and new features.

• Wrote queries in SQL executed them to modify/analyze the data from the Oracle

• database and compared results from web service response. Checked data integrity and

• consistency.

• Performed Backend testing using SQL queries, JAVA Rest Assured library generation

• reporting to ensure data integrity and validate the inserted and updated data.

• Developed Automation scripts, review and execute regressions using Selenium

• WebDriver.

• Wrote SQL queries for Backend Testing.

• Ensured the technical quality of application development by leading and conducting

• design and code reviews.

• Leveraged developer background to communicate effectively with software design team, quickly gaining their respect and becoming a valued team member on challenging test cases

• Performed and wrote negative test scenarios for every new functionality of the application

Client: IES Abroad, IL

Title: Automation Engineer in Test

Duration: August 2014 – November 2017

• Analyzed the user requirements, functional specifications and created the Test cases for Functional testing.

• Involved for building and maintaining advanced tools like Selenium and TestNG for test Automation.

• Developed Automation scripts using Selenium-WebDriver/ POM – Automation Framework.

• Responsible for implementation of Data Driven Testing and BDD Automation Framework. using Selenium-WebDriver, TestNG, Maven.

• Used data from Database with writing SQL queries.

• Developed Automation scripts for REST API.

• Created Test cases, TestNG suites and used Selenium WebDriver to automate test scripts.

• Involved to create test plans, test cases for different modules of project.

• Developed Automation scripts, review and execute regressions using Selenium WebDriver.

• Responsible for updating and maintenance of Automation Framework.

• Participated cross browser testing in Chrome, IE and Mozilla Firefox using Selenium Grid.

• Was responsible Functional, Integration and Regression Testing using Selenium WebDriver.

• Oracle Data Base validation using SQL Queries for integrity data testing.

• Provided leadership and direction for software engineers.

• Provided direction in terms of code design to provide flexibility, enhance readability and long-term maintainability – issues critical for software products.

• Wrote SQL queries for Backend Testing.

• Optimized critical workflows in software product helping co-workers writing reusable test scripts using Java Data structures.

• Provided mentoring to developers and manual testers how to use Selenium WebDriver.

• Ensured the technical quality of application development by leading and conducting design and code reviews.

• Effectively communicated with internal teams and customer as needed basis.

• Developed SQL scripts, and automation scripts based on user requirements, condition data; primarily responsible for working with large volume of data validations using SQL scripts.

Environment: Selenium WebDriver, Eclipse, JAVA, TestNG, JIRA, XPath, CSS, HTML, XML, SQL.



Contact this candidate